Hi just though I would post Pics of how to do this as I wasn't even sure it was possibile to do before I bought my car (Japanese Imported 2015 Levorg) Might help someone who is looking into getting an imported one :)

First the Multi Information Display in the Gauge cluster.
1. Using the UP/Down arrows on the control switch navigate to the screen you see in the Second Image.
2. Hold the i/Set button for about 5 seconds untill you see the text in the Display (画面設定/Screen Settings) the pull i/Set again to select this menu.
3. Navigate to Page 4/4 (言語/Language) and select
4. Navigate to Page 2/3 which is English and pull i/Set to select and you should see "setting Complete".

Now the Multifunction Display (Pics In english first to help show navigation sequence)

1. Press and Hold Enter on the MFD control switch for about 5 seconds until the settings menu is displayed.
2. Navigate 3 down to System Setting press Enter.
3. Navigate 6 down (so over one page) to Languages (言語) press Enter
4. Press Enter again you should see double arrows beside the text (Japanese/日本語) you can now scroll through the options, select English and press Enter to select.
5. Press down to Hi-light the LH virtual button (set/設定) and press Enter, you should now see setting complete.

For starters, there's a panel on the front of the stereo unit that has micro SD on it. Behind it is a micro SD card that has the map programming for the sat nav. You will need a appropriate SD card for your region / country. The correct SD card might cover your language issue.
I suspect that wherever you are, your local Subaru dealer will charge you to acquire one.
It may be possible to download software on to a micro SD card and use that in the location if you knew what sat nav system Subaru are using in these audio units, whether a Garmin, Tom Tom etc. When I bought my first ever sat nav, I upgraded my Tom Tom One's SD card to a larger aftermarket one to cope with updates (so it's possible) which worked fine until it died of old age. Tom Tom have subsequently made the memory cards built in, so you HAVE to purchase a new one when the memory gets filled up.
